Bulgarian students have won five medals at the International Physics Olympiad in the city of Isfahan, Iran - one silver and four bronze. 198 participants from teams of 46 countries took part in the competition. 12th grader Bayan Gechev from the "Paisiy Hilendarski" High School of Mathematics won the silver medal.
A day before they left for Iran, Bulgaria’s students returned from the European Physics Olympiad in Georgia with four medals – one silver medal and three bronze medals in an competition of 54 countries. The silver medal once again went to Bayan Gechev.
Next year, Bulgaria will host the European Physics Olympiad, which will be held in Sofia.
